Flathead Lake is the largest natural freshwater lake West of the Mississippi in lower 48 contiguous states, with over 200 square miles of water and 185 miles of coastline. It is a beautiful lake, surrounded by the tall and impressive Mission Mountains on the east and the smaller Salish Mountains to the west. It borders several Indian reservations on the Southern end of the lake. The lake offers an abundance of Summer activities including: sailing, boating, swimming, and camping. The lake offers excellent fishing and the fish species in the lake consist primarily of lake trout, pike, yellow perch and whitefish, with some rainbow trout, bass, and salmon. The lake trout can reach monstrous sizes, frequently exceeding twenty-pounds. Overall, Flathead Lake is one of the premiere recreational and fishing lakes in Montana. It is popular for both fishing and pleasure boating and the sheer beauty of the lake makes it a memorable one regardless of which activity is pursued.

Linux (/ˈliːnʊks/ (listen) LEE-nuuks or /ˈlɪnʊks/ LIN-uuks) is a family of open-source Unix-like operating systems based on the Linux kernel, an operating system kernel first released on September 17, 1991, by Linus Torvalds. Linux is typically packaged as a Linux distribution, which includes the kernel and supporting system software and libraries, many of which are provided by the GNU Project. Many Linux distributions use the word "Linux" in their name, but the Free Software Foundation uses the name "GNU/Linux" to emphasize the importance of GNU software, causing some controversy.

After AT&T had dropped out of the Multics project, the Unix operating system was conceived and implemented by Ken Thompson and Dennis Ritchie (both of AT&T Bell Laboratories) in 1969 and first released in 1970. Later they rewrote it in a new programming language, C, to make it portable. The availability and portability of Unix caused it to be widely adopted, copied and modified by academic institutions and businesses. In 1977, the Berkeley Software Distribution (BSD) was developed by the Computer Systems Research Group (CSRG) from UC Berkeley, based on the 6th edition of Unix from AT&T. Since BSD contained Unix code that AT&T owned, AT&T filed a lawsuit (USL v. BSDi) in the early 1990s against the University of California. This strongly limited the development and adoption of BSD. Onyx Systems began selling early microcomputer-based Unix workstations in 1980. Later, Sun Microsystems, founded as a spin-off of a student project at Stanford University, also began selling Unix-based desktop workstations in 1982. While Sun workstations didn't utilize commodity PC hardware like Linux was later developed for, it represented the first successful commercial attempt at distributing a primarily single-user microcomputer that ran a Unix operating system. In 1983, Richard Stallman started the GNU project with the goal of creating a free UNIX-like operating system. As part of this work, he wrote the GNU General Public License (GPL). By the early 1990s, there was almost enough available software to create a full operating system. However, the GNU kernel, called Hurd, failed to attract enough development effort, leaving GNU incomplete.[citation needed] In 1985, Intel released the 80386, the first x86 microprocessor with a 32-bit instruction set and a memory management unit with paging. In 1986, Maurice J. Bach, of AT&T Bell Labs, published The Design of the UNIX Operating System. This definitive description principally covered the System V Release 2 kernel, with some new features from Release 3 and BSD. In 1987, MINIX, a Unix-like system intended for academic use, was released by Andrew S. Tanenbaum to exemplify the principles conveyed in his textbook, Operating Systems: Design and Implementation. While source code for the system was available, modification and redistribution were restricted. In addition, MINIX's 16-bit design was not well adapted to the 32-bit features of the increasingly cheap and popular Intel 386 architecture for personal computers. In the early nineties a commercial UNIX operating system for Intel 386 PCs was too expensive for private users. These factors and the lack of a widely adopted, free kernel provided the impetus for Torvalds' starting his project. He has stated that if either the GNU Hurd or 386BSD kernels had been available at the time, he likely would not have written his own.

Python restricts access to the interpreter with a Global Interpreter Lock, referred to as the GIL, for internal thread-safety requirements. Unfortunately, this design decision restricts only allows one thread to interpret Python code at a time, even on a machine with the capability to run multiple threads together. If you wish to run Python code on a set of data, and the data can be broken up into independent segments (a process known as data partitioning), you may wish to look into the multiprocessing library in Python. As an example, consider the function foo which takes one argument, arg1, and say you wanted to run the foo function on a number of values, say, val1, val2, and val3. def foo(arg1): # do something if __name__ == '__main__': foo(val1) foo(val2) foo(val3) To have foo execute on multiple processes together, you could use the multiprocessing Pool to run multiple worker processes together: from multiprocessing import Pool def foo(arg1): # do something if __name__ == '__main__': p = Pool() p.map(foo, [val1, val2, val3]) The multiprocessing library also provides various other APIs for parallel programming. To get better performance when querying a delta table, there are many things you can do. First, ensure you are using the Photon engine. The Photon engine is designed to handle high-concurrency and low-latency queries. If you are using DBSQL, Photon is included free of charge and is turned on by default. Second, you can use different indexing techniques when writing a Delta table for better read performance. Z-ordering and bloom filters are two effective techniques when used correctly. Third, ensure your SQL Warehouse or compute resource is appropriately sized. If you are trying to query a very large dataset from a very small warehouse, you will likely get slow query results.

Abraham Lincoln (/ˈlɪŋkən/ LINK-ən; February 12, 1809 – April 15, 1865) was an American lawyer, politician and statesman who served as the 16th president of the United States from 1861 until his assassination in 1865. Lincoln led the Union through the American Civil War to defend the nation as a constitutional union and succeeded in abolishing slavery, bolstering the federal government, and modernizing the U.S. economy. Lincoln was born into poverty in a log cabin in Kentucky and was raised on the frontier, primarily in Indiana. He was self-educated and became a lawyer, Whig Party leader, Illinois state legislator, and U.S. Congressman from Illinois. In 1849, he returned to his successful law practice in central Illinois. In 1854, he was angered by the Kansas–Nebraska Act, which opened the territories to slavery, and he re-entered politics. He soon became a leader of the new Republican Party. He reached a national audience in the 1858 Senate campaign debates against Stephen A. Douglas. Lincoln ran for president in 1860, sweeping the North to gain victory. Pro-slavery elements in the South viewed his election as a threat to slavery, and Southern states began seceding from the nation. During this time, the newly formed Confederate States of America began seizing federal military bases in the south. Just over one month after Lincoln assumed the presidency, the Confederate States attacked Fort Sumter, a U.S. fort in South Carolina. Following the bombardment, Lincoln mobilized forces to suppress the rebellion and restore the union.

The recognised international governing body of football (and associated games, such as futsal and beach soccer) is FIFA. The FIFA headquarters are located in Zürich, Switzerland. Six regional confederations are associated with FIFA; these are: Asia: Asian Football Confederation (AFC) Africa: Confederation of African Football (CAF) Europe: Union of European Football Associations (UEFA) North/Central America & Caribbean: Confederation of North, Central American and Caribbean Association Football (CONCACAF) Oceania: Oceania Football Confederation (OFC) South America: Confederación Sudamericana de Fútbol (South American Football Confederation; CONMEBOL) National associations (or national federations) oversee football within individual countries. These are generally synonymous with sovereign states (for example, the Cameroonian Football Federation in Cameroon), but also include a smaller number of associations responsible for sub-national entities or autonomous regions (for example, the Scottish Football Association in Scotland). 211 national associations are affiliated both with FIFA and with their respective continental confederations. While FIFA is responsible for arranging competitions and most rules related to international competition, the actual Laws of the Game are set by the IFAB, where each of the UK Associations has one vote, while FIFA collectively has four votes.

Arlington Public Schools operates the county's public K-12 education system of 22 elementary schools; 6 middle schools (Dorothy Hamm Middle School, Gunston Middle School, Kenmore Middle School, Swanson Middle School, Thomas Jefferson Middle School, and Williamsburg Middle School); and 3 public high schools (Wakefield High School, Washington-Liberty High School, and Yorktown High School). H-B Woodlawn and Arlington Tech are alternative public schools. Arlington County spends about half of its local revenues on education. For the FY2013 budget, 83 percent of funding was from local revenues, and 12 percent from the state. Per pupil expenditures are expected to average $18,700, well above its neighbors, Fairfax County ($13,600) and Montgomery County ($14,900).

The Cy Young Award is given annually to the best pitchers in Major League Baseball (MLB), one each for the American League (AL) and National League (NL). The award was first introduced in 1956 by Baseball Commissioner Ford Frick in honor of Hall of Fame pitcher Cy Young, who died in 1955. The award was originally given to the single best pitcher in the major leagues, but in 1967, after the retirement of Frick, the award was given to one pitcher in each league.

The United States Navy Fighter Weapons School was established on 3 March 1969, at Naval Air Station Miramar, California. The unit's purpose was to train fighter air crews in all aspects of fighter weapons systems and the art of aerial combat. It serves to build a nucleus of eminently knowledgeable fighter crews to construct, guide, and enhance weapons training cycles and subsequent aircrew performance. This select group acts as the F-4 community’s most operationally orientated weapons specialists. Top Gun's efforts are dedicated to the Navy’s professional fighter crews, past, present and future.

Microsoft Corporation is an American multinational technology corporation headquartered in Redmond, Washington. Microsoft's best-known software products are the Windows line of operating systems, the Microsoft Office suite, and the Internet Explorer and Edge web browsers. Its flagship hardware products are the Xbox video game consoles and the Microsoft Surface lineup of touchscreen personal computers. Microsoft ranked No. 14 in the 2022 Fortune 500 rankings of the largest United States corporations by total revenue; it was the world's largest software maker by revenue as of 2022. It is considered as one of the Big Five American information technology companies, alongside Alphabet (parent company of Google), Amazon, Apple, and Meta (formerly Facebook).

Team effectiveness (also referred to as group effectiveness) is the capacity a team has to accomplish the goals or objectives administered by an authorized personnel or the organization. A team is a collection of individuals who are interdependent in their tasks, share responsibility for outcomes, and view themselves as a unit embedded in an institutional or organizational system which operates within the established boundaries of that system. Teams and groups have established a synonymous relationship within the confines of processes and research relating to their effectiveness (i.e. group cohesiveness, teamwork) while still maintaining their independence as two separate units, as groups and their members are independent of each other's role, skill, knowledge or purpose versus teams and their members, who are interdependent upon each other's role, skill, knowledge and purpose.
